Abstract
The methods of tree-ring analysis recently developed are described, and some important applications are presented with examples. Emphasis is laid on growth and yield studies, especially on problems of increasing yields by application of fertilizers, and of decrease in growth due to infestation with pests and pollutions, as well as on assessment of the wood quality. Furthermore, methods of tree-ring analysis are useful for dendroclimatological analyses and for the calibration of <sup>14</sup>C dating. Dendrochronological dating has been applied to objects of archaeology, architectural and art history, and in particular to wood panels of Dutch artists of the 16th and 17th centuries.
